Market Definition
Picture Archiving and Communication System (PACS) is a medical imaging technology used primarily in healthcare organizations to securely store and digitally transmit electronic images and clinically-relevant reports. The use of PACS eliminates the need to manually file and store, retrieve and send sensitive information, films, and reports. Instead, medical documentation and images can be securely stored in off-site servers and safely accessed essentially from anywhere in the world using PACS software, workstations, and mobile devices.
